In an impressive comeback, 22-year-old Jannik Sinner secured his maiden Grand Slam title by overcoming a two-set deficit against Russia’s Daniil Medvedev in the Australian Open final on Sunday morning.
The fourth-seeded Italian initially struggled with Medvedev’s pace but gradually asserted himself, clinching the victory with a scoreline of 3-6, 3-6, 6-4, 6-4, 6-3 in his debut major final.
This triumph followed Sinner’s notable elimination of 10-time champion Novak Djokovic in the semi-finals, ensuring a new champion in Melbourne.
Meanwhile, Medvedev, aged 27, faced another major final disappointment, marking his fifth loss in six such finals, including setbacks against Djokovic in 2021 and Nadal in 2022 at Melbourne Park.
